WebThe first time you wear any type of multifocal contact lenses, it is not uncommon to see shadows or 3-D images up close or have your distance vision not be as crisp as you’d like. It’s like looking through a screen door. You can either focus on the screen door, or on the image beyond the screen. Your brain figures out how to do both. WebFeb 27, 2024 · Segmented multifocal contact lenses are made of rigid gas permeable (GP) contact lens material. These lenses are smaller in diameter than soft contact lenses and rest on a layer of tears above the margin of your lower eyelid. WebSep 4, 2024 · Multifocal lenses minimally decrease depth perception, if at all. If fit correctly, you will not have to wear eyeglasses over your contact lenses for most of your daily activities. Cons If distance vision is extremely clear, near vision sometimes suffers. If near vision is clear, distance or intermediate vision may be less than expected.
